$PONY.AI signed an MoU with Dubai’s Roads and Transport Authority to roll out robotaxis in the city. Supervised trials begin in 2025, with full driverless ops in 2026. It’s part of Dubai’s plan to make 25% of all trips autonomous by 2030. Mass production of its 7th-gen robotaxi starts later this year.

SOUTHWEST DROPS “BAGS FLY FREE”
Starting May 29, Southwest $LUV will charge $35 for the first checked bag and $45 for the second. Elite flyers and credit card holders still get bags free. The airline is also rolling out basic economy tickets with no changes or seat selection. https://t.co/xR2eLLjb1C

Barclays Downgrades $CRWV to Equalweight from Overweight, Raises PT to $100 from $70
Analyst comments: "As we discussed in our initiation, we believe an EV/EBIT multiple is, for the time being, likely the best way to model the company, though importantly using an EV that reflects the debt load CRWV will need to take on over the coming years. At current levels, CoreWeave is trading at a 41x EV/EBIT CY26 multiple (assuming ~$31.4 billion in gross debt in CY26), and while we expect growth to remain strong, we are not sure there are fundamental arguments to push this much higher, with the company trading at a healthy premium already to the rest of the space. We continue to like CRWV for its long-term opportunity and exposure to the generative AI theme, but given valuation and lacking a near-term catalyst, see limited upside in the near term from here. Hence, our downgrade to Equalweight. With this, we raise our price target to $100 (from $70) to account for the recent run in share price, which is based on a 40x CY26E EV/EBIT multiple (was 27x), CY26E EBIT estimate of $2.21 billion (was $2.52 billion), and 2026E net debt of $31.4 billion (was $28.4 billion)."
Analyst: Raimo Lenschow
